Gary Grant Clarke

Gary Grant Clarke (lovingly known as Gare Bear), 76, of South Bend passed away on Monday, August 16, 2021 at his home.  He was born October 7, 1944 in Toledo, OH to Grant Thornton and Jean (Emery) Clarke.  Gary married Candice (Cook) Clarke, who survives, on August 24, 1980 in Plainfield, IN.

In addition to his loving wife of nearly 41 years, Gary is survived by his son, Grant Clarke-Crews (the smartest child, according to Grant) and his husband Josh, of Los Angeles, CA; daughter, Caitlin Clarke (the favorite child, according to Caitlin) of Austin, TX; mother, Jean Clarke of South Bend, IN; sister, Patricia Dervin of Goshen, IN; newest addition to the family, puppy Piper; and a large, extended loving family. Gary is preceded in death by his father, Grant Clarke.

Gary graduated with a bachelor’s degree from Indiana University where he was a pitcher on the baseball team.  He was a former franchise owner and executive for Noble Roman’s Pizza before launching a career in the insurance industry.  Gary obtained his pilot’s license, and enjoyed golfing, fishing, photography and flying radio-controlled planes.  He was a member of the South Bend Radio Control Club and an active and valued member of National Association of Insurance and Financial Advisors (NAIFA) where he held many leadership roles.  He was also an avid Indiana University sports fan.

Gary was a wonderful human who loved his family immensely.  He will always be remembered for his quick wit and wisdom, kindness and camaraderie, and innate ability to make strangers feel like friends. He was a man who deeply loved his community and served it well.
